The Acidic Foods To Avoid With Gout Diets

Most people when choosing a gout friendly diet will look to cut out or reduce foods high in purine, as metabolizing purine in the body leads to increased levels of uric acid, which is the cause behind gout symptoms. However, high purine foods may not be the only foods to avoid with gout.

Some researchers have established a link between body acidity and gout. The more acidic your body is, the higher the possibility of developing gout. Conversely, having a more alkaline system encourages rapid uric acid elimination.   As the body becomes more acidic, uric acid elimination slows down dramatically. This is due to the pressure the body comes under trying to process both the uric acid and the acidic foods. The kidneys become strained and are less effective in expelling excess uric acid. Usually gout strikes the big toe joint or one of the other joints in the foot or ankle, although it can rear its ugly head in any joint. The reason that gout occurs most commonly in the foot or ankle is because those joints furthest away from the heart and uric acid crystallizes in lower temperatures. Acidity is measured using a pH value ranging between 0 - 14, with 0-6 being acidic, 7 is neutral and 8-14 is alkaline. Where gout is concerned it is less about the pH value of the food, rather what that food does to the pH level of the body during and after digestion. Quality is better than quantity. Therefore, a constantly low pH value can cause your body to decrease it's processing of uric acid, leading to hyperuricemia. Hyperuricemia is a medical term for a raised uric acid level in the blood, and can lead to gout. As the levels of uric acid become higher there is nowhere for any more uric acid to go, so it is deposited in crystal form in the spaces and connective tissues between the joints. Gout is a common disease and often presents suddenly with a painful joint. The most common and well-recognized symptom is swelling of the joint in the big toe where it joins the foot. This can be extremely painful and enlarged and if not treated the pain will last about 10 days and can cause lasting damage with repeated attacks. The area can be red, hot, inflamed and very painful or tender....
